    Sustainable CAPE, with the help of local children, creates an Ed Board for each fulltime vendor but we need your input! Please help by taking a few minutes to give us some information that relates to your product/business. Fulltime vendors only, Part-time or Tabletop vendors please use for reference to create your own materials for display.

  • II. Bottom Half of Ed Board: "Did You Know?" (NEW INFO every year so we may continue

    Note: In this short education we include 2 points: (#1) A clear link to one of your products, methods or place of business which is tied to (#2) something each consumer can learn and incorporate into their lives to make the world more sustainable. 

    Example: "Because sea salt is made from seawater, it's important that the ocean stays clean. Each of us can take care of our beaches and ocean by cleaning up after ourselves, picking up trash, and participating in local beach cleanups."

    SUSTAINABLE CAPE ON-SITE VENDOR SAFETY RULES

    General

    o Canopy weights on all tent legs and/or umbrella securely weighted or attached EACH DAY regardless of weather (as weather can change quickly).

    o Booth set up with regard for public safety. Tables should not be loaded beyond capacity.

    o All components of the booth are contained within the boundaries of the booth.

    o Display set up so that people cannot trip over elements of your booth.

    o Signage with the name and location of the business is clear and visible.

    o All product PRICES are CLEARLY POSTED.

     

    Food safety

    o Food is stored/displayed off the ground (6") or in impervious plastic tubs.

    o If product is not produce, it should be wrapped or covered.

    o All packaged food is labeled with name of the product, net weight, ingredients in descending order by weight, and name and address of producer (bulk foods must post a sign with this information OR a sign indicating that the info is available upon request).

    o Potentially hazardous perishable foods, stored, displayed and offered for sale are packaged and refrigerated at or below 41 degrees F and vendor has a calibrated thermometer to gauge and demonstrate temperature.

    o If using electricity, you have checked with us and gotten permission to use the outlet (so as not to set our SNAP machine or other into a non-functioning state! Any cords you plug in are covered and set up with regard for public safety by vendor (appropriate mats, no ability to trip on them, etc

    o If anything a vendor sells or distributes produces trash, the vendor has a trashcan available for customer use and transports own trash at end of day off field.

    o If vendor claims products are organic, OG certification is posted.

    o No driving or cars on field during market hours of 8am - 12pm or when shoppers are on the premises.

    Please Note: These are only some of the required safety rules from the Board of Health and Truro Farmers Market Handbook. This document does not take the place of the Board of Health Conditions for Farmers Market Food Vendors but has been made to assist you in keeping the market as safe as possible. This list has been created by Sustainable CAPE to make it easy for vendors to check for the safety of their booth. The safety of each vendor's booth is fully the vendor's responsibility - please check these guidelines each week. Thank you for your efforts!
